The Polaroid Originals Pink Film for 600 is an instant film. It is part of the Duochrome Edition family of films. It is a monochrome film. However, the pictures with the film are not black and white, but black and pink.
The Polaroid Originals Pink Film for 600 is designed for the Type 600 instant format. This film format was developed in the 80’s and is the successor to the SX-70 format.
One image measures 8.8 x 10.7 cm. This area is filled by the captured photo (7.9 x 7.9 cm). The remaining area is filled by the white frame.
After taking the photo, the image is thrown out of the camera and the captured image slowly appears on the blank surface. The duration of the development process is about 10 minutes.
Film format
In all models of the Polaroid 600 family, the film can be exposed. The images are in the so-called film cassette. The film cassette also contains the battery for the instant camera. 8 pictures are in a box.
